GENERAL INFORMATION
IMPORTANT MODEL & SERIAL
NUMBER INFORMATION
The Direct Spark Ignition System is used on
Whirlpool gas ranges produced, beginning
January 3, 2000, Serial Code RK02. The Model
number of these units will be a “-5” version of
the current G-line gas range.
Example: SF365PEGQ5
This Direct Spark Ignition System will only be
available on self-cleaning gas ranges.
ELECTRICAL REQUIREMENTS
The supply voltage is critical for proper opera-
tion of the Direct Spark Ignition (DSI) System.
The requirements are 102 to 132 VAC with the
proper polarity and ground. If the electrical sup-
ply is less than 102 VAC, sparking will not be
reliable. If the system is over 132 VAC, per-
manent damage to the DSI can occur.
NOTE TO TECHNICIAN: Improper polar-
ity will cause the direct spark ignition
system to malfunction. Always check for
proper polarity at the wall outlet before
replacing parts.
Proper polarity must also be supplied. If the
supply polarity is reversed, the DSI control will
not be able to detect the presence of a flame.
Reverse polarity will not affect the cooktop op-
eration, but the Bake and Broil burners will fail
to remain lit.
A proper ground is also required. The DSI con-
trol generates a significant amount of electri-
cal noise. This noise is minimized by clamp-
ing the noise to ground. If a proper ground is
not connected, the ERC may periodically dis-
play “PF,” which means that a reset has oc-
curred in the ERC.
GAS REQUIREMENTS
Gas supply pressure should be a minimum of
7˝ water column pressure for natural gas, and
11˝ water column pressure for L.P. gas. How-
ever, the gas distribution valve should main-
tain 4˝ water column pressure for natural gas,
and 10˝ water column pressure for L.P. gas.
